Spatiotemporal variation in irrigation water requirement and drought assessment for major crops in Shanxi Province
【Objective】 Agriculture is the largest water consumer in Shanxi Province. Understanding the water requirements of major crops is important for improving water resource management and the development of sustainable agriculture in the province.
